Celebrate Love at SPA MONTAGE
01.23.18
Just in time for Valentine’s Day, Spa Montage at Montage Laguna Beach has new seasonal services for the month of February. From the Romantic Couple’s Journey in the spa’s sun-drenched gallery suite to the Time for Two Massage or Package to the Rose Indulgence focusing on the heart chakra – Spa Montage is a perfect romantic retreat (for one or two). Also, Spa Montage was recently named by American Spa magazine as a “Favorite Romantic Spot” in 2017.
You can choose from a variety of Valentine’s inspired treatments all available here.
The Rose InduIgence-- incorporates breath with a focus on the heart chakra, relax into a custom massage using a delicate flower infused oil and a deep heat pack for the back. Indulge in extra pampering on the hands and feet with a jasmine orange Shea butter for instant softness. 60/90 minutes | $255/$345
Time for Two Couples Massage--Enjoy a Rose Indulgence Massage side by side and take home a custom aroma bath salt blend as our gift to you. 60/90 minutes |$255/$345 per person
Romantic Couple’s Journey--In a sun-drenched gallery suite, begin with exotically fragrant inhalations of aroma oils followed by a lavish orange ginger body polish. Submerge together in a foaming and purifying marine mineral bath while enjoying an aromatic scalp massage. Discover the true meaning of bliss as you both continue on with a full body massage. 90/120 minutes | $345/$435 per person
Rose Indulgence Manicure/Pedicure
Manicure – $100 | 60 minutes
Pedicure – $120 | 75 minutes
Brightening and Correcting Facial
This results-oriented treatment is customized with a multi-acid or enzyme peel to address specific conditions of the face, neck, décolleté and hands. Ideal for skin types concerned with hyperpigmentation, congested skin, fine lines and premature aging. A heated hand treatment is also incorporated into the experience. Upon completion, you will immediately notice a more refreshed and radiant appearance. 60/90 minutes | $245/$335 per person

Look Who is Coming to The OC Fair
01.23.18
The OC Fair just announced its first line-up of performances for the 2018 Toyota Summer Concert Series at the Pacific Amphitheatre, including Steve Martin and Martin Short, Kool & the Gang and Straight No Chaser, and Brett Eldredge. Tickets go on sale Saturday, Jan. 27. at 10 a.m. via Ticketmaster. Sign up for pre-sale emails at ocfair.com/newsletters.
Super Pass holders can purchase tickets to select Pacific Amphitheatre, The Hangar and Action Sports Arena performances at a two-for-one discount. The 2018 Super Pass is a season pass that includes admission to all 23 days of the OC Fair, as well as several exclusive discounts. To purchase, visit ocfair.com/superpass.
